Polio' is caused by

A

Virus with double-standed DNA

B

Virus with double-standed RNA

C

Virus with single-standed DNA

D

Virus with single-standed RNA

Text Solution

AI Generated Solution

The correct Answer is:
**Step-by-Step Solution:** 1. **Identify the Disease**: The question asks about the causative agent of polio, also known as poliomyelitis. 2. **Understand the Nature of Viruses**: Viruses can have different types of genetic material, which can be either DNA or RNA. Additionally, this genetic material can be single-stranded or double-stranded. 3. **Analyze the Options**: The options provided are: - A virus with double-stranded DNA - A virus with double-stranded RNA - A virus with single-stranded DNA - A virus with single-stranded RNA 4. **Recall Information about Poliovirus**: Polio is specifically caused by a virus. To determine which type of virus causes polio, we need to know the characteristics of the poliovirus. 5. **Identify the Correct Type of Virus**: The poliovirus is known to be a virus that contains single-stranded RNA as its genetic material. 6. **Conclude the Answer**: Therefore, the correct answer to the question "Polio is caused by" is a virus with single-stranded RNA. **Final Answer**: Polio is caused by a virus with single-stranded RNA. ---
